The global Isovaleraldehyde Market size was valued at approximately USD 315 million in 2025 and is projected to reach USD 515 million by 2034, expanding at a CAGR of 5.6% during 2025–2034. The market growth is primarily supported by increasing demand for specialty chemicals used in pharmaceuticals, agrochemicals, and fragrance applications. As an important intermediate in organic synthesis, isovaleraldehyde plays a key role in producing value-added compounds, which has strengthened its industrial relevance across diverse sectors.

The expanding pharmaceutical industry has significantly contributed to the growth of the Isovaleraldehyde Market. The compound serves as a critical intermediate in synthesizing active pharmaceutical ingredients (APIs) and other drug components. Rising healthcare demand, increased drug development activities, and growing investments in pharmaceutical manufacturing have collectively boosted the consumption of isovaleraldehyde.
The growing need for crop protection chemicals has also driven demand in the Isovaleraldehyde Market. The compound is widely used in the synthesis of pesticides and herbicides. With global food demand rising, agricultural productivity enhancement has become essential, leading to higher adoption of agrochemicals. This has directly increased the utilization of isovaleraldehyde in agricultural formulations.
The Isovaleraldehyde Market faces challenges due to strict environmental and safety regulations associated with aldehyde compounds. Regulatory bodies across major regions impose stringent guidelines regarding emissions, handling, and storage of volatile organic compounds. Compliance with these regulations increases operational costs for manufacturers and may limit production capacity expansions.
Additionally, concerns regarding worker safety and environmental impact have led to increased scrutiny of chemical manufacturing processes. Companies must invest in advanced safety systems and environmentally compliant technologies, which can affect profit margins. These regulatory pressures may slow down market growth, particularly for small and medium-scale producers.

Chemical intermediates dominated the Isovaleraldehyde Market with a 42.3% share in 2025. This segment benefited from widespread use in organic synthesis processes across multiple industries.
Fragrance applications are expected to be the fastest-growing segment, with a projected CAGR of 6.9%. The rising demand for premium fragrances and personal care products will drive this growth.
The pharmaceutical sector held the largest share of 34.7% in 2025, driven by its extensive use in drug synthesis. Increasing healthcare demand supported this segment’s dominance.
The agrochemical segment is anticipated to grow at a CAGR of 6.7%, driven by rising agricultural productivity requirements and increased use of crop protection products.
Oxidation-based production processes accounted for 55.8% of the market share in 2025, owing to their efficiency and cost-effectiveness.
Bio-based production methods are projected to grow at a CAGR of 6.5%, supported by sustainability initiatives and advancements in green chemistry technologies.
Industrial-grade isovaleraldehyde dominated the market with a 61.2% share in 2025, primarily due to its widespread use in large-scale chemical synthesis.
High-purity grades are expected to grow at a CAGR of 6.3%, driven by increasing demand from pharmaceutical and specialty chemical applications requiring higher quality standards.

North America accounted for 24.2% of the Isovaleraldehyde Market in 2025 and is expected to grow at a CAGR of 4.8% during 2025–2034. The region’s established chemical manufacturing base supported steady demand for aldehyde intermediates.
The United States dominated the regional market due to its advanced pharmaceutical industry. High R&D investments and strong demand for specialty chemicals contributed to sustained consumption of isovaleraldehyde.
Europe held a 21.6% share in 2025 and is projected to expand at a CAGR of 4.6% over the forecast period. The region’s focus on sustainable chemical production influenced market dynamics.
Germany emerged as the leading country, supported by its robust chemical manufacturing sector. The presence of major specialty chemical producers and emphasis on innovation strengthened market growth.
Asia Pacific captured the largest share of 38.5% in 2025 and is expected to grow at the fastest CAGR of 6.4%. Rapid industrialization and expanding chemical production capacity drove market expansion.
China dominated the regional market due to its large-scale chemical manufacturing industry. The country’s growing demand for agrochemicals and pharmaceuticals supported increased consumption of isovaleraldehyde.
The Middle East & Africa accounted for 8.1% of the market in 2025 and is forecast to grow at a CAGR of 5.2%. Increasing investments in petrochemical industries contributed to market growth.
Saudi Arabia led the region, driven by expanding chemical production facilities and government initiatives to diversify the economy beyond oil.
Latin America held 7.6% of the market share in 2025 and is projected to grow at a CAGR of 5.0%. The region’s agricultural sector played a significant role in driving demand.
Brazil dominated the regional market due to its strong agrochemical industry. Increasing agricultural activities and demand for crop protection chemicals supported the growth of the Isovaleraldehyde Market.
